Defining the Digital Universe: What Is the Metaverse?

The metaverse isn’t a single game or app. It’s a persistent, shared, 3D virtual space where users can interact with each other and with digital objects.

Think of it as the next evolution of the internet. Web1 delivered static pages. Web2 turned them social. Now, Web3/Metaverse aims to make the web immersive and spatial.

Three traits define it: Presence (feeling you’re truly there), Interoperability (seamless travel between virtual worlds), and Persistence (the world exists and evolves even when you’re not in it).

For you, that means richer collaboration, borderless commerce, and deeper learning. Imagine attending a concert with friends across continents or testing a smart device in 3D before buying. The value is access, immersion, and opportunity.

The Seven Layers of the Metaverse Ecosystem

Understanding the metaverse is easier when you compare it to a city. Some people see only the flashy skyline (Layer 7), while others focus on the plumbing and power grid (Layer 1). Both matter—but for different reasons.

Layer 1 – Infrastructure is the backbone: 5G, Wi‑Fi 6, cloud computing, and GPUs (graphics processing units that render complex visuals). Think Verizon vs. your local router—enterprise-grade connectivity enables persistent, shared worlds. Critics argue today’s bandwidth isn’t ready. Fair point. Yet global 5G adoption surpassed 1.5 billion connections in 2023 (GSMA), suggesting the pipes are scaling fast.

Layer 2 – Human Interface includes VR headsets, AR glasses, haptic suits, and mobile devices. VR immerses you; AR overlays digital objects onto reality. Meta Quest vs. iPhone AR filters? Different depth, different use case.

Layer 3 – Decentralization uses blockchain, NFTs (non-fungible tokens, or unique digital assets), and crypto to enable ownership and identity. Some say speculation outweighs utility. Yet decentralized identity systems are being piloted for secure logins (World Economic Forum reports ongoing trials). Ownership vs. platform control—it’s Web3 vs. Web2 all over again.

Layer 4 – Spatial Computing digitizes physical objects into interactive 3D models. Apple Vision Pro demos show how digital objects can anchor to real rooms. Gaming engine physics vs. static webpages—this is the leap.

Layer 5 – Creator Economy tools like Unity and Unreal empower users to build worlds. Compare hiring a studio vs. a solo creator shipping an experience (very “Ready Player One”). Pro tip: follow tool adoption, not hype cycles.

Layer 6 – Discovery determines visibility. Traditional SEO vs. 3D search indexing—who controls findability controls attention.

Layer 7 – Experience delivers gaming, concerts, workspaces, and classrooms. Fortnite events vs. Zoom meetings: same internet, wildly different engagement.

Virtual Reality places users inside fully digital environments using headsets like the Meta Quest, blocking out the physical world for total immersion. Augmented Reality, by contrast, layers digital elements onto your real surroundings—think Pokémon Go or Apple’s Vision Pro overlays. VR delivers escape; AR enhances reality (and yes, sometimes makes your living room a battlefield).

Blockchain & NFTs power ownership. A blockchain is a decentralized digital ledger that records transactions across many computers, making data nearly impossible to alter. NFTs (non-fungible tokens) use this system to verify unique digital assets—avatars, land, skins—ensuring scarcity and proof of ownership. That security builds trust, which is essential for virtual economies to function.

Artificial Intelligence (AI) & 5G Connectivity

Artificial Intelligence (AI) drives responsive NPCs (non-player characters), generates adaptive environments, and personalizes experiences in real time. Meanwhile, 5G & Edge Computing reduce latency—the delay between action and response—by processing data closer to users. The result? Seamless, lag-free 3D streaming. Pro tip: lower latency under 20 milliseconds dramatically improves immersion.

The metaverse today feels impressive—until you compare it to the bigger promise.

Right now, we’re living in what many call “proto-verses.” Platforms like Roblox, Fortnite, and Decentraland offer immersive spaces where users play, socialize, and even earn money. But each world operates as a silo. Your avatar, items, and achievements typically stay locked inside one ecosystem. In other words, this isn’t yet a fully interoperable metaverse.

The Future Vision is far more ambitious: a single, unified, and open metaverse where your digital identity and assets can move freely between different worlds and platforms, much like navigating different websites today. Imagine carrying a skin from one universe into another without friction.

However, significant hurdles remain—technical scalability, shared standards, and data security and privacy concerns.
